Educational Classroom Furniture Market Overview
The Educational Classroom Furniture Market plays a critical role in shaping modern learning environments by supporting student comfort, collaboration, and effective knowledge delivery. Classroom furniture includes desks, chairs, tables, storage units, teacher workstations, and collaborative seating designed for schools, colleges, universities, and training centers. In 2024, the global market was valued at USD 16.0 billion, rising to USD 16.6 billion in 2025. Over the long term, the market is projected to reach USD 25.0 billion by 2035, registering a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 4.2% during the forecast period from 2025 to 2035.
This growth is driven by evolving educational models, infrastructure investments, and increasing emphasis on student-centric classroom design.

Key Market Dynamics
Several important factors are influencing the demand for educational classroom furniture worldwide:
- Sustainability Initiatives:
Educational institutions are increasingly adopting eco-friendly furniture made from recycled, low-emission, and responsibly sourced materials to align with sustainability goals. - Rising Demand for Ergonomic Designs:
Growing awareness of student health and posture has increased demand for ergonomically designed desks and chairs that improve comfort and concentration. - Technology Integration:
Classrooms are becoming more technology-driven, creating demand for furniture that supports laptops, tablets, charging ports, and interactive learning tools. - Customization Trends:
Schools are seeking modular and customizable furniture solutions that can be adapted to different teaching methods and classroom layouts. - Budget Constraints:
While demand is growing, budget limitations in public education systems continue to influence purchasing decisions, driving interest in durable and cost-effective solutions.

Regional Insights
- North America leads the market due to strong education infrastructure, high adoption of ergonomic furniture, and emphasis on collaborative learning spaces.
- Europe shows steady growth, supported by sustainability regulations and modernization of educational facilities.
- Asia-Pacific is expected to witness the fastest growth, driven by rising student populations, government investments in education, and rapid urbanization in countries such as China and India.
- South America and MEA present emerging opportunities as governments focus on improving access to quality education and upgrading school infrastructure.
